Design & Construct Tips for an Outdoor Rabbit Paradise
Creating a haven for your hop-loving companions outside doesn't need to be a daunting task. With some planning, you can build your garden into a rabbit paradise. First, choose a bright location that's protected from strong winds and rain.
Next, keep in mind the size of your rabbit group. A bigger enclosure is ideal for allowing ample room to run. Create a sturdy fence using materials like wire mesh, ensuring it's at least two feet tall and set in the ground to prevent escape.
Include shelters for shade and protection from the elements. Provide plenty of fresh hay, hydration, and a variety of rabbit-safe vegetables to encourage their foraging instincts.
Remember to monitor your rabbit's enclosure regularly for any damage and perform necessary fixes. With a little dedication, you can create a truly wonderful outdoor oasis for your beloved bunnies to thrive.
